Compare commits
	
		
			3 Commits
		
	
	
		
			f0536c9cf9
			...
			cb6e3c3d5f
		
	
	| Author | SHA1 | Date | |
|---|---|---|---|
| cb6e3c3d5f | |||
|  | 6d8889bbec | ||
|  | 553d19db89 | 
							
								
								
									
										2
									
								
								.env.dev
									
									
									
									
									
								
							
							
						
						
									
										2
									
								
								.env.dev
									
									
									
									
									
								
							| @ -1,7 +1,7 @@ | |||||||
| ### | ### | ||||||
|  # @Author: Do not edit |  # @Author: Do not edit | ||||||
|  # @Date: 2023-08-29 09:40:39 |  # @Date: 2023-08-29 09:40:39 | ||||||
|  # @LastEditTime: 2023-12-15 16:28:20 |  # @LastEditTime: 2023-12-18 13:35:00 | ||||||
|  # @LastEditors: zhp |  # @LastEditors: zhp | ||||||
|  # @Description: |  # @Description: | ||||||
| ### | ### | ||||||
|  | |||||||
| @ -7,6 +7,8 @@ | |||||||
|       }"> |       }"> | ||||||
|       <img src="../../assets/img/logo.png" style="width:1.1em;position:relative;top:.4em" alt=""> |       <img src="../../assets/img/logo.png" style="width:1.1em;position:relative;top:.4em" alt=""> | ||||||
|       许昌安彩冷端看板 |       许昌安彩冷端看板 | ||||||
|  |       <h3 class="unit">单位:河南汇融科技服务有限公司</h3> | ||||||
|  |       <h3 class="time">{{ times }}</h3> | ||||||
|       <!-- <el-button type="text" class="title-button" :style="{ right: 33 + 'px', top: 37 + 'px' }" |       <!-- <el-button type="text" class="title-button" :style="{ right: 33 + 'px', top: 37 + 'px' }" | ||||||
|         @click="changeFullScreen"> |         @click="changeFullScreen"> | ||||||
|         <svg-icon v-if="isFullScreen" icon-class="unFullScreenView" /> |         <svg-icon v-if="isFullScreen" icon-class="unFullScreenView" /> | ||||||
| @ -616,6 +618,7 @@ export default { | |||||||
|       modelMonth: '', |       modelMonth: '', | ||||||
|       cplNameList, |       cplNameList, | ||||||
|       cplDataList, |       cplDataList, | ||||||
|  |       times:'', | ||||||
|       plInput: {}, |       plInput: {}, | ||||||
|       plOutput: {}, |       plOutput: {}, | ||||||
|       plRate: {}, |       plRate: {}, | ||||||
| @ -658,7 +661,7 @@ export default { | |||||||
|     this.windowWidth(document.documentElement.clientWidth) |     this.windowWidth(document.documentElement.clientWidth) | ||||||
|   }, |   }, | ||||||
|   mounted() { |   mounted() { | ||||||
|     console.log(1111); |     this.getTimes() | ||||||
|     const _this = this; |     const _this = this; | ||||||
|     _this.beilv2 = document.documentElement.clientWidth / 1920 |     _this.beilv2 = document.documentElement.clientWidth / 1920 | ||||||
|     window.onresize = () => { |     window.onresize = () => { | ||||||
| @ -685,6 +688,30 @@ export default { | |||||||
|   //   removeEventListener('resize', resizeFun) |   //   removeEventListener('resize', resizeFun) | ||||||
|   // }, |   // }, | ||||||
|   methods: { |   methods: { | ||||||
|  |     getTimes() { | ||||||
|  |       setInterval(this.getTimesInterval, 1000); | ||||||
|  |     }, | ||||||
|  |     getTimesInterval: function () { | ||||||
|  |       let _this = this; | ||||||
|  |       let year = new Date().getFullYear(); //获取当前时间的年份 | ||||||
|  |       let month = new Date().getMonth() + 1; //获取当前时间的月份 | ||||||
|  |       let day = new Date().getDate(); //获取当前时间的天数 | ||||||
|  |       let hours = new Date().getHours(); //获取当前时间的小时 | ||||||
|  |       let minutes = new Date().getMinutes(); //获取当前时间的分数 | ||||||
|  |       let seconds = new Date().getSeconds(); //获取当前时间的秒数 | ||||||
|  |       //当小于 10 的是时候,在前面加 0 | ||||||
|  |       if (hours < 10) { | ||||||
|  |         hours = "0" + hours; | ||||||
|  |       } | ||||||
|  |       if (minutes < 10) { | ||||||
|  |         minutes = "0" + minutes; | ||||||
|  |       } | ||||||
|  |       if (seconds < 10) { | ||||||
|  |         seconds = "0" + seconds; | ||||||
|  |       } | ||||||
|  |       //拼接格式化当前时间 | ||||||
|  |       this.times = year + "-" + month + "-" + day + " " + hours + ":" + minutes + ":" + seconds; | ||||||
|  |     }, | ||||||
|     windowWidth(value) { |     windowWidth(value) { | ||||||
|       this.clientWidth = value |       this.clientWidth = value | ||||||
|       this.beilv2 = this.clientWidth / 1920 |       this.beilv2 = this.clientWidth / 1920 | ||||||
| @ -1010,7 +1037,18 @@ export default { | |||||||
|     background-size: 100% 100%; |     background-size: 100% 100%; | ||||||
|     color: #00fff0; |     color: #00fff0; | ||||||
|     text-align: center; |     text-align: center; | ||||||
| 
 |    .unit { | ||||||
|  |       position: absolute; | ||||||
|  |       left: 260px; | ||||||
|  |       top: 25px; | ||||||
|  |       font-size: 20px; | ||||||
|  |     } | ||||||
|  |     .time { | ||||||
|  |       position: absolute; | ||||||
|  |       left: 1360px; | ||||||
|  |       top: 25px; | ||||||
|  |       font-size: 20px; | ||||||
|  |     } | ||||||
|     .title-button { |     .title-button { | ||||||
|       color: #00fff0; |       color: #00fff0; | ||||||
|       font-size: 20px; |       font-size: 20px; | ||||||
|  | |||||||
| @ -2,21 +2,20 @@ | |||||||
|  * @Author: zwq |  * @Author: zwq | ||||||
|  * @Date: 2021-07-19 15:18:30 |  * @Date: 2021-07-19 15:18:30 | ||||||
|  * @LastEditors: zhp |  * @LastEditors: zhp | ||||||
|  * @LastEditTime: 2023-11-23 11:11:35 |  * @LastEditTime: 2023-12-19 14:25:07 | ||||||
|  * @Description: |  * @Description: | ||||||
| --> | --> | ||||||
| <template> | <template> | ||||||
|   <div id="container" ref="container" class="visual-container" :style="styles"> |   <div id="container" ref="container" class="visual-container" :style="styles"> | ||||||
|     <el-row |     <el-row class="container-title" :style="{ | ||||||
|       class="container-title" |  | ||||||
|       :style="{ |  | ||||||
|         height: 88 + 'px', |         height: 88 + 'px', | ||||||
|         lineHeight: 88 + 'px', |         lineHeight: 88 + 'px', | ||||||
|         fontSize: 31 + 'px' |         fontSize: 31 + 'px' | ||||||
|       }" |       }"> | ||||||
|     > |  | ||||||
|       <img src="../../assets/img/logo.png" style="width:1.1em;position:relative;top:.4em" alt=""> |       <img src="../../assets/img/logo.png" style="width:1.1em;position:relative;top:.4em" alt=""> | ||||||
|       许昌安彩深加工看板 |       许昌安彩深加工看板 | ||||||
|  |       <h3 class="unit">单位:河南汇融科技服务有限公司</h3> | ||||||
|  |       <h3 class="time">{{ times }}</h3> | ||||||
|       <!-- <el-button |       <!-- <el-button | ||||||
|         type="text" |         type="text" | ||||||
|         class="title-button" |         class="title-button" | ||||||
| @ -31,13 +30,8 @@ | |||||||
|       <el-row :style="{ padding: '0 ' + 9 + 'px' }" :gutter="15" type="flex" class="flex-1"> |       <el-row :style="{ padding: '0 ' + 9 + 'px' }" :gutter="15" type="flex" class="flex-1"> | ||||||
|         <el-col :style="{ margin: 8 + 'px' + ' 0' }" :span="8"> |         <el-col :style="{ margin: 8 + 'px' + ' 0' }" :span="8"> | ||||||
|           <base-container :title="'设备报警'" :title-icon="'5_1'"> |           <base-container :title="'设备报警'" :title-icon="'5_1'"> | ||||||
|             <base-table1 |             <base-table1 :page="1" :limit="9" :show-index="false" :table-config="qualityYearTableProps" | ||||||
|               :page="1" |               :table-data="qualityYearList" /> | ||||||
|               :limit="9" |  | ||||||
|               :show-index="false" |  | ||||||
|               :table-config="qualityYearTableProps" |  | ||||||
|               :table-data="qualityYearList" |  | ||||||
|             /> |  | ||||||
|           </base-container> |           </base-container> | ||||||
|         </el-col> |         </el-col> | ||||||
| 
 | 
 | ||||||
| @ -48,14 +42,8 @@ | |||||||
|                 <el-option key="1" value="钢1线" label="钢1线" default /> |                 <el-option key="1" value="钢1线" label="钢1线" default /> | ||||||
|               </el-select> |               </el-select> | ||||||
|             </div> |             </div> | ||||||
|             <base-table1 |             <base-table1 :page="1" :limit="9" :show-index="false" :table-config="qualityMonthTableProps" | ||||||
|               :page="1" |               :table-data="qualityMonthList" /> | ||||||
|               :limit="9" |  | ||||||
|               :show-index="false" |  | ||||||
| 
 |  | ||||||
|               :table-config="qualityMonthTableProps" |  | ||||||
|               :table-data="qualityMonthList" |  | ||||||
|             /> |  | ||||||
|           </base-container> |           </base-container> | ||||||
|         </el-col> |         </el-col> | ||||||
| 
 | 
 | ||||||
| @ -116,13 +104,7 @@ | |||||||
|             </div> |             </div> | ||||||
|             <el-row :gutter="9"> |             <el-row :gutter="9"> | ||||||
|               <el-col :style="{ margin: 8 + 'px' + ' 0' }" :span="24"> |               <el-col :style="{ margin: 8 + 'px' + ' 0' }" :span="24"> | ||||||
|                 <linear-bar-chart |                 <linear-bar-chart :name-list="cxNameList" :data-list="cxDataList" :height="359" :show-legend="true" /> | ||||||
|                   :name-list="cxNameList" |  | ||||||
|                   :data-list="cxDataList" |  | ||||||
|                   :height="359" |  | ||||||
| 
 |  | ||||||
|                   :show-legend="true" |  | ||||||
|                 /> |  | ||||||
|               </el-col> |               </el-col> | ||||||
|               <!-- <el-col :style="{ margin: 8 + 'px' + ' 0' }" :span="12"> |               <!-- <el-col :style="{ margin: 8 + 'px' + ' 0' }" :span="12"> | ||||||
|                 <base-table3 |                 <base-table3 | ||||||
| @ -142,14 +124,8 @@ | |||||||
|               <top-radio-group /> |               <top-radio-group /> | ||||||
|             </div> |             </div> | ||||||
|             <!-- 像下面这样表格里的limit值,也许可以用js动态计算出来 --> |             <!-- 像下面这样表格里的limit值,也许可以用js动态计算出来 --> | ||||||
|             <double-y-chart |             <double-y-chart :id=" 'doubleYChart' " :name-list="cxNameList" :data-list="cxDataList" :height="359" | ||||||
|               :id=" 'doubleYChart' " |               :show-legend="true" /> | ||||||
|               :name-list="cxNameList" |  | ||||||
|               :data-list="cxDataList" |  | ||||||
|               :height="359" |  | ||||||
| 
 |  | ||||||
|               :show-legend="true" |  | ||||||
|             /> |  | ||||||
|           </base-container> |           </base-container> | ||||||
|         </el-col> |         </el-col> | ||||||
|       </el-row> |       </el-row> | ||||||
| @ -685,6 +661,7 @@ export default { | |||||||
|       beilv2: 1, |       beilv2: 1, | ||||||
|       beilv: 1, |       beilv: 1, | ||||||
|       value: 100, |       value: 100, | ||||||
|  |       times:'', | ||||||
|       // offsetWidth: null, |       // offsetWidth: null, | ||||||
|       qualityYearTableProps, |       qualityYearTableProps, | ||||||
|       cxNameList, |       cxNameList, | ||||||
| @ -742,6 +719,7 @@ export default { | |||||||
|     this.init() |     this.init() | ||||||
|   }, |   }, | ||||||
|   mounted() { |   mounted() { | ||||||
|  |     this.getTimes() | ||||||
|     this.windowWidth(document.documentElement.clientWidth) |     this.windowWidth(document.documentElement.clientWidth) | ||||||
|     // const _this = this; |     // const _this = this; | ||||||
|     // window.onresize = () => { |     // window.onresize = () => { | ||||||
| @ -768,6 +746,30 @@ export default { | |||||||
|   //   removeEventListener('resize', resizeFun) |   //   removeEventListener('resize', resizeFun) | ||||||
|   // }, |   // }, | ||||||
|   methods: { |   methods: { | ||||||
|  |     getTimes() { | ||||||
|  |       setInterval(this.getTimesInterval, 1000); | ||||||
|  |     }, | ||||||
|  |     getTimesInterval: function () { | ||||||
|  |       let _this = this; | ||||||
|  |       let year = new Date().getFullYear(); //获取当前时间的年份 | ||||||
|  |       let month = new Date().getMonth() + 1; //获取当前时间的月份 | ||||||
|  |       let day = new Date().getDate(); //获取当前时间的天数 | ||||||
|  |       let hours = new Date().getHours(); //获取当前时间的小时 | ||||||
|  |       let minutes = new Date().getMinutes(); //获取当前时间的分数 | ||||||
|  |       let seconds = new Date().getSeconds(); //获取当前时间的秒数 | ||||||
|  |       //当小于 10 的是时候,在前面加 0 | ||||||
|  |       if (hours < 10) { | ||||||
|  |         hours = "0" + hours; | ||||||
|  |       } | ||||||
|  |       if (minutes < 10) { | ||||||
|  |         minutes = "0" + minutes; | ||||||
|  |       } | ||||||
|  |       if (seconds < 10) { | ||||||
|  |         seconds = "0" + seconds; | ||||||
|  |       } | ||||||
|  |       //拼接格式化当前时间 | ||||||
|  |       this.times = year + "-" + month + "-" + day + " " + hours + ":" + minutes + ":" + seconds; | ||||||
|  |     }, | ||||||
|     windowWidth(value) { |     windowWidth(value) { | ||||||
|       this.clientWidth = value |       this.clientWidth = value | ||||||
|       this.beilv2 = this.clientWidth / 1920 |       this.beilv2 = this.clientWidth / 1920 | ||||||
| @ -838,7 +840,19 @@ export default { | |||||||
|     background-size: 100% 100%; |     background-size: 100% 100%; | ||||||
|     color: #00fff0; |     color: #00fff0; | ||||||
|     text-align: center; |     text-align: center; | ||||||
|  |       .unit { | ||||||
|  |           position: absolute; | ||||||
|  |           left: 260px; | ||||||
|  |           top: 25px; | ||||||
|  |           font-size: 20px; | ||||||
|  |         } | ||||||
| 
 | 
 | ||||||
|  |         .time { | ||||||
|  |           position: absolute; | ||||||
|  |           left: 1360px; | ||||||
|  |           top: 25px; | ||||||
|  |           font-size: 20px; | ||||||
|  |         } | ||||||
|     .title-button { |     .title-button { | ||||||
|       color: #00fff0; |       color: #00fff0; | ||||||
|       font-size: 20px; |       font-size: 20px; | ||||||
|  | |||||||
| @ -100,6 +100,7 @@ export default { | |||||||
| 					startPlaceholder: '开始日期', | 					startPlaceholder: '开始日期', | ||||||
| 					endPlaceholder: '结束日期', | 					endPlaceholder: '结束日期', | ||||||
|           defaultTime: ['00:00:00', '23:59:59'], |           defaultTime: ['00:00:00', '23:59:59'], | ||||||
|  |           defaultSelect: [], | ||||||
| 					param: 'checkTime', | 					param: 'checkTime', | ||||||
| 					// width: 350, | 					// width: 350, | ||||||
| 				}, | 				}, | ||||||
| @ -263,6 +264,12 @@ export default { | |||||||
|       this.searchBarFormConfig[0].defaultSelect = this.$route.query.woIdString.split(',') |       this.searchBarFormConfig[0].defaultSelect = this.$route.query.woIdString.split(',') | ||||||
|       console.log(this.searchBarFormConfig[0].defaultSelect); |       console.log(this.searchBarFormConfig[0].defaultSelect); | ||||||
|     } |     } | ||||||
|  |     if (this.$route.query.startTime && this.$route.query.endTime) { | ||||||
|  |       // console.log(this.$route.query.startTime); | ||||||
|  |       this.searchBarFormConfig[2].defaultSelect = [moment(Number(this.$route.query.startTime)).format('yyyy-MM-DD HH:mm:ss'), moment(Number(this.$route.query.endTime)).format('yyyy-MM-DD HH:mm:ss'),] | ||||||
|  |       this.queryParams.startTime = moment(Number(this.$route.query.startTime)).format('yyyy-MM-DD HH:mm:ss') | ||||||
|  |       this.queryParams.endTime = moment(Number(this.$route.query.endTime)).format('yyyy-MM-DD HH:mm:ss') | ||||||
|  |     } | ||||||
|     // if (this.$route.params.startTime && this.$route.params.endTime) { |     // if (this.$route.params.startTime && this.$route.params.endTime) { | ||||||
|     //   this.searchBarFormConfig[0].defaultSelect = [ |     //   this.searchBarFormConfig[0].defaultSelect = [ | ||||||
|     //     this.$route.params.startTime, |     //     this.$route.params.startTime, | ||||||
|  | |||||||
		Loading…
	
		Reference in New Issue
	
	Block a user